Kernel-memory disclosure via uninitialized XDR output
Published Feb 9, 2022 · Updated Jan 2, 2025
Information disclosure in Microsoft Windows Services for NFS allows remote attackers to read kernel memory through crafted ONCRPC XDR traffic. The ONCRPC XDR driver returns uninitialized output containing kernel-memory contents to a user-mode process instead of restricting output to initialized response data. Network reachability of an installed Services for NFS component is required; the reported consequence is memory disclosure only, without modification or service interruption.
